DALI: New Crestron Panel guidance video

DALI new AV pod controls guidance

Press the screen to start the AV system.
It may take a minute or so to load.

Start on the Inputs screen. You can select what source to display your teaching materials. 

Use the Hide Image button to show a blank screen.
The bottom bar displays various functions such as changing the volume of the speakers, as well as muting the in-room microphone. You can also turn off the AV system or report an issue with the Pod. This bar will remain on the screen wherever you go on the panel.

The Microphones screen allows you to adjust the volume of the microphone and pair a lapel microphone for use in the room. It also displays information such as battery level and pairing status.

The Camera Controls screen lets you adjust the camera either using the built-in presets or the free camera controls. Privacy mode makes the camera face the ceiling, not showing anything within the room. Please note: this only hides the input from the camera, your on-screen content will still be displayed unless you use Hide Image on the Inputs screen.

The Screen Controls control the projector screens in the room. You can adjust or hide the screens using the controls.

If you have more than one screen, you can unlink the screens, displaying different sources from each projector. Separate the screens and then use the options that appear to select which source is projected on which screen.

The Lecture Capture screen allows you to preview your camera and content, as well as pause and stop the recording. Pausing, stopping or resuming the recording may take a minute to complete.
The blue lecture capture bar at the top of the panel will always be there and will change colour depending on the Lecture Capture status. It is red when recording or flashing orange when paused.

By pressing the "Power" button in the bottom right, the AV system should shut down. This may take a minute.

At the end of your session, do not turn off the podium PC but log out of your account instead so that the PC is already on for the next lecturer.
